Earth Minotaur is a China-aligned cyber-espionage threat cluster associated with Android and Windows surveillance tooling and adversary-in-the-middle delivery operations. The actor is best known for using the MOONSHINE exploit kit to compromise Android devices and deploy the DarkNimbus backdoor, also referred to as DarkNights. Reporting links the cluster to long-running activity since at least 2019, with DarkNimbus development assessed to date back to at least 2018. Earth Minotaur primarily targets Tibetan and Uyghur communities, using social engineering delivered through instant messaging applications to lure victims to malicious links. MOONSHINE has been used to exploit multiple Chromium and Tencent Browser Server vulnerabilities on Android, selectively serving exploit code only to targeted vulnerable applications and browser versions. Observed lures have impersonated government announcements, health news, religion-related content, travel information, and media relevant to Tibetan and Uyghur audiences. The framework has also supported deceptive browser-engine downgrade prompts to force victims onto exploitable versions before compromise. Successful exploitation has been observed leading to installation of DarkNimbus on Android through replacement of embedded browser components with trojanized packages. The Android variant of DarkNimbus supports extensive surveillance and collection, including device profiling, contacts, SMS, call history, GPS data, clipboard contents, browser bookmarks, files, screenshots, photos, recordings, and theft of communications from messaging applications via abuse of Android accessibility features. A Windows variant written in C++ supports host profiling, installed software enumeration, file theft, browsing-history collection, screenshots, keystroke capture, clipboard theft, shell execution, and browser credential theft. Earth Minotaur has also been linked to DKnife, a modular Linux-based gateway-monitoring and adversary-in-the-middle framework deployed on routers and edge devices. DKnife supports deep packet inspection, DNS hijacking, credential harvesting from email traffic, malware delivery through hijacked binary downloads and Android application updates, reverse proxying, packet forwarding, and component maintenance. Reported payloads delivered through this ecosystem include DarkNimbus and ShadowPad. The actor is linked through tooling overlap to other China-aligned operations, but available reporting treats Earth Minotaur and TheWizards as distinct operators despite both using DarkNimbus-related tooling. MOONSHINE has been assessed as remaining under active development and may be shared with or used by multiple Chinese-aligned intrusion sets. Earth Minotaur's observed activity is consistent with politically motivated surveillance and intelligence collection focused on ethnic and community targets of interest to the Chinese state.
